Spirits and their Spaces: A full day workshop.

Price: £75. Deposit £40. Balance of £35 will be due on the the day.

Julian Vayne devotes a day to sharing ideas and practices on how to attune to spirits of place and to atmospheres of locales both in the wild and in the city. The workshop will unpack the inner and outer techniques one can use to move one's consciousness beyond the mundane so as to connect with the living realities which inhabit our world, unseen, uncanny and sacred. The gods and the ancestors are always with us, asserts Vayne - around us and under our feet. Join us for a day of interactive engagement, hands-on practice, and inspiring discussion. Suitable for both experienced practitioners and people new to exploring altered states of awareness, this small class allows for individual attention: max. 16 attendees.

Julian Vayne has been practising magic for over thirty years. Also a writer, he is best known for his chaos magic writings, most recently Getting Higher: The Manual of Psychedelic Ceremony.
